Twins ownership update: Prospective buyers tour ballpark, meet with executives – Star Tribune

In a significant development for the future of Minnesota baseball, prospective buyers of the Minnesota Twins conducted a comprehensive tour of Target Field this past week, engaging in discussions with team executives about the franchise’s future. The meetings come amid growing speculation surrounding the team’s ownership, as current owner Jim Pohlad has expressed a willingness to explore options for selling the club. The tour not only provided potential investors with a firsthand look at the state-of-the-art ballpark but also offered a unique opportunity to discuss the team’s operations, community engagement, and plans for enhancing fan experience. As the ownership landscape shifts, fans and stakeholders alike are eager to see what lies ahead for one of Major League Baseball’s storied franchises.
